  1. Jun 7, 2011 · Sri Aurobindo’s letters to Mrinalini Devi were first published in Bengali in a volume titled “Aurobinder Patra” (Aurobindo’s Letters). The date of the first edition is not known but the second edition of the said volume was published in Bhadra 1326 B.S. (i.e. around September-October 1919) by Prabartak Publishing House of Chandernagore.

  3. May 5, 2016 · May 5, 2016 19. Dear Friends, Sri Aurobindo married Mrinalini Devi (6 March 1887—17 December 1918), the eldest daughter of Bhupal Chandra Bose and Gopalkamini Devi in April 1901. During Sri Aurobindo’s imprisonment in connection with the Alipore Bomb Trial, Mrinalini Devi stayed with her parents at Shillong where she had the family of Ila ...
